首页 | 本学科首页   官方微博 | 高级检索  
相似文献
 共查询到17条相似文献,搜索用时 156 毫秒
1.
程序插装技术在软件内建自测试中的应用   总被引:5,自引:0,他引:5  
软件内建自测试(Build-In-Self-TestforSoftware)思想来自于硬件内建自测试。其中测试点设置是软件内建自测试系统的核心模块之一,主要借助程序插装技术收集动态测试信息和控制程序流程。该文具体讨论了插装库的设计、实现以及测试点植入被测程序的过程。  相似文献   

2.
论文提出了一种软件可测性设计技术———软件内建自测试及其实施方案,以期提高软件测试效率,改进软件产品质量。论文还重点讨论了方案中面向对象模板设计中的若干问题,并给出了设计实例。  相似文献   

3.
受到硬件测试中BIST(内建自测试)技术和可测试性设计的启发,在国家自然科学基金项目“软件内建自测试”中提出了软件内建自测试的思想。给出了模板的程序流程中有效语句的定义、流程的存储格式以及独立路径的计算,此外还对程序变量跟踪链表进行了研究。  相似文献   

4.
周斌  王谅  刁兴春 《现代计算机》2007,(11):52-53,74
目前,构件技术已经在软件工程中广泛使用,同时给软件测试带来了一系列问题.借用硬件自测试的思路,提出了在构件中设置测试点、插装构件接口探针等方法,实现了构件化软件内建自测试.  相似文献   

5.
软件内建自测试是软件测试和可测性设计研究领域中的一个新概念,其思想来源于硬件内建自测试BIST(BuildinSelfTest)。软件内建自测试为程序员提供一套预先设计好的模板,由模板对所编写的程序植入测试信息,实现软件内建自测试以解决软件测试难的问题。模板是软件内建自测试系统的基石,其内容关系到整个系统的性能和效果。具体讨论了模板的实现,根据软件故障模型对代码进行改装,从而减少程序出错的概率,同时为软件内建自测试系统中测试用例的生成提供了更丰富的信息。  相似文献   

6.
基于扫描的可测性设计技术需要大量空间存储测试矢量,并且难以实现全速测试,随着芯片规模越来越大,频率越来越高,其测试成本也将越来越高,逻辑内建自测试(Logic Built-In-Self-Test,LBIST)技术以其简单的硬件实现和较小的设计开销开始被业界广泛使用,但该技术也存在覆盖率较低的问题,主要原因在于:一是线性反馈移位寄存器(Linear Feedback Shift Register,LFSR)产生的伪随机矢量的空间相关性;二是电路结构上对伪随机矢量的抵抗性;针对这两种原因给出了一些改善的方法,从而达到提高故障覆盖率的目的,为实际设计提供借鉴。  相似文献   

7.
软件内建自测试中的规则集设计与实现   总被引:1,自引:0,他引:1  
肖全亮  徐拾义 《计算机应用》2006,26(2):459-0461
“软件内建自测试” (Build In Self Test, BIST)是软件测试领域中的一个新概念,而其中的规则集技术则是软件内建自测试系统所提倡的一种避错技术。首先描述了规则集的定义以及原则,并给出了软件内建自测试系统中的规则集模块的实现,最后,以一个被测程序为例阐述了规则集的工作过程。  相似文献   

8.
MT-6000是一款时分多路复用串行数据总线控制芯片。其特点是高集成度,高容错性以及在恶劣环境下的高可靠性等。芯片设有内建自测试功能来保障其可用性,同时自测试方法简洁,其功能覆盖达80%以上。研究了MT-6000的系统结构,设计了核心部分的内建自测试,包括自测试码产生方法及自测试电路。最后给出了实验分析结果。  相似文献   

9.
内建自测试(BIST)方法是目前可测性设计(DFT)中最具应用前景的一种方法。BIST能显著提高电路的可测性,而测试向量的生成是关系BIST性能好坏的重要方面。测试生成的目的在于,生成可能少的测试向量并用以获得足够高的故障覆盖率,同时使得用于测试的硬件电路面积开销尽可能低,测试时间尽可能短。本文对几种内建自测试中测试向量生成方法进行了简单的介绍和对比研究,分析各自的优缺点,并在此基础上探讨了BIST面临的主要问题和发展方向。  相似文献   

10.
针对SoC芯片中存储器模块的测试问题,在结合设计工具的基础上,提出了存储器的测试结构和方法,并且讨论了存储器模型的应用与调试.  相似文献   

11.
软件的可测试性设计   总被引:8,自引:0,他引:8  
软件产品开发规模的扩大和数量的增长迫切需要找到一种方法来增加软件测试的有效性。可测试性设计可以增强软件的可测试性,降低测试的强度。该文讨论了软件可测试性的特征和影响软件测试的因素,以及改进软件可测试性设计的几种方法。建议在软件开发的整个周期中融入软件的可测试性的设计。  相似文献   

12.
To minimize the expected execution time, a general checkpoint scheduling algorithm is proposed to determine the near optimal checkpointing time sequence. More precisely, based on a simple timing policy, an execution analytical model is introduced and the expected effective ratio is derived. By maximizing the expected effective ratio, the optimal checkpoint period for the exponential failure distribution can be obtained directly, and a general checkpoint scheduling algorithm is developed to perform the near optimal checkpointing time sequence for an arbitrary failure distribution. Experimental results reveal that the proposal can perform varying checkpoint interval according to the failure distribution and the expected effective ratio of the execution is considerable for the long-running application in term of reliability.  相似文献   

13.
对软件测试进行了介绍,阐述了软件测试的分类、特性及准则步骤,并对软件测试的未来进行了展望,提出了关于软件测试的方法和见解。  相似文献   

14.
软件测试理论初步框架   总被引:1,自引:0,他引:1  
王蓁蓁 《计算机科学》2014,41(3):12-16,35
软件测试是软件开发中不可或缺的部分,也是软件工程化方法中的重要环节。目前各种软件测试技术日趋成熟,但相关的测试基本原理框架还有待开发。在前人经验的基础上,试图提出一个初步理论框架来定义软件测试的样本空间,引入反映软件某种情况(比如缺陷)的随机变量,概括白盒测试和黑盒测试的概率测度及数学期望描述。这样的构建不仅能够加深对软件缺陷存在的理论根源的理解,从而进一步提出更好的测试方法,还对发展软件测试的科学理论有所帮助。  相似文献   

15.
软件缺陷分析统计系统的研究   总被引:5,自引:0,他引:5  
在软件的开发过程中,不可避免地会发现一些缺陷,该文探讨了软件缺陷分析的几种方法,并设计和实现了一个基于Trackrecord的软件缺陷分析统计系统。主要提出了软件缺陷度量应用模型的解决方案,结合理论和实践选取了对软件缺陷数据分析统计的方法,并研究了该系统的体系结构。最后,得到了一个完整的系统解决方案。  相似文献   

16.
何雪慧 《微处理机》2010,31(2):60-63,67
提出了利用软件测试结果进行软件可靠性评价的技术和方法,并结合具体的软件项目,计算出了软件模块的可靠性以及软件的可靠性.该方法能够有效满足在软件开发的不同阶段对软件可靠性进行评价的需要.  相似文献   

17.
生物多样性和均匀度显著性的统计检验及网络计算软件   总被引:18,自引:1,他引:18  
Shaanon-Wiener多样性指数和均匀度以其简单易用而被广泛应用于生物多样性和群落生态学等研究中。然而,由于缺乏适合的统计检验等原因,其分析的可信性较低,本研究以Shaanon-Wiener指数和Ewens-Caswell检验为基础,研制了生物多样性和均匀度显著性统计检验的Internet计算软件EwensCaswellTest。该软件由4个Java类和一个HTML文件组成,可运行于多种网络浏览器上。用EwensCaswellTest对水稻田节肢动物群落多样性(15个地点,17个功能群),以及中国民族HLA-DQB1等位基因的多态性(12个民族和人群,17个等位基因)进行了分析。结果显示,该检验可有效地反映多样性和均匀度的显著性。  相似文献   

设为首页 | 免责声明 | 关于勤云 | 加入收藏

Copyright©北京勤云科技发展有限公司  京ICP备09084417号